I guess that's why they play the matches instead of having guys like us call in the winner. Nadal's history on clay is well-known but let me give some details. He's like 202-16 overall on clay. He's won 4 French Opens and had an 81 match win steak on clay from 2005-07. A total of 28 clay court titles already puts him 5th on that list. I could go on but it would be boring. He might be one of the best ever already and he's only 24. This kid may end up with all the records if he can stay healthy.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
